MAR3023: Principles of Marketing Chapter 16: Retailing & Wholesaling Textbook Notes. Retailing & Wholesaling It is through retailing that an exchange (a central aspect of marketing) occurs. Retailing includes all activities involved in selling, renting, and providing products and services to ultimate consumers for personal, family, or household use.

To determine the day and time of your exams, refer to the Exam column in the schedule of courses. Exam Group Codes of "FE" mean that the final exam will be determined by the course instructor. Time of class final exam occurs in the first classroom listed for each section.
